Zinc in PDB 4avw: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A

Enzymatic activity of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A

All present enzymatic activity of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A:
2.4.2.30;

Protein crystallography data

The structure of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A, PDB code: 4avw was solved by T.Haikarainen, M.Narwal, L.Lehtio,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 66.90 / 2.15
Space group C 2 2 21
Cell size a, b, c (Å), α, β, γ (°) 91.570, 97.990, 117.950, 90.00, 90.00, 90.00
R / Rfree (%) 18.7 / 22.8

Zinc Binding Sites:

The binding sites of Zinc atom in the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A (pdb code 4avw). This binding sites where shown within 5.0 Angstroms radius around Zinc atom.
In total 2 binding sites of Zinc where determined in the Crystal Structure of Human Tankyrase 2 in Complex with Tiq-A, PDB code: 4avw:

Reference:

T.Haikarainen, M.Narwal, P.Joensuu, L.Lehtio. Evaluation and Structural Basis For the Inhibition of Tankyrases By Parp Inhibitors Acs Med.Chem.Lett. V. 5 18 2014.
ISSN: ISSN 1948-5875
PubMed: 24900770
DOI: 10.1021/ML400292S
